这里也就简单记录一下,和这篇博客说的类似:RuntimeError: CUDA error: initialization error_IMU_YY的博客-优快云博客
除了上面这个报错,还报了:
During handling of the above exception, another exception occurred:
除了这篇博客的解决方法,还可以直接把num_workers这个参数删掉即可。例如我从
train_dataloader = DataLoader(dataset=train_set, shuffle=True, batch_size=args.batch_size, collate_fn=collate, num_workers=2)
变成了:
train_dataloader = DataLoader(dataset=train_set, shuffle=True, batch_size=args.batch_size, collate_fn=collate)#, num_workers=2
如果性能要求不高,这样似乎也就可以了。